Filing it might give you a balance problem. You are removing weight at the farthest distance from the center of rotation.

Probly no more than some barnies setting up camp on the prop. The few times I had a singing prop, I hopped overboard and smacked the blades with a hammer. One smack per blade on three blade fixed.
